This year marks both the 80th anniversary of Batman and the 30th anniversary of Tim Burton’s 1989 Batman film. As part of the year-long #LongLiveTheBat celebration, Maxx Marketing’s YuMe Toys officially launched its full line of Batman DZNR (pronounced “Designer”) Series specialty chibi plush. First seen at Toy Fair New York this past February, the Batman DZNR Series celebrates The Dark Knight as he’s appeared throughout the decades, with artwork reflecting the character’s adventures from the comic to the screen.

The seven core designs that comprise Batman DZNR Series will be released weekly on Walmart.com beginning July 1. Walmart.com will also offer a limited edition exclusive inspired by the Batman Golden Age comics.
